发布时间:2025-12-10 13:21:06 浏览次数:5
CSS中的target属性是一个很实用的属性,它可以为页面中的锚点设置样式。当我们使用锚点时,一般会在链接中添加#号和锚点的名称,比如跳到第一部分。然后我们再在指定的地方加上相应的锚点,如
第一部分
。这样点击链接时页面就能自动跳到锚点的位置。在加入target属性之后,我们可以为被锚点的元素添加样式。如下面的代码:
#section1:target {background-color: yellow;}这段代码的意思是,当链接指向section1的锚点时,section1这个元素就会被选中,然后给它添加一个黄色背景色。
可以看出,target属性有以下几个特点:
使用target属性可以给页面添加一些声音视觉效果。例如,当进入页面时,页面滚动到某个位置,然后被锚点元素的样式切换,或者通过点击链接,文本增加或减少。
总的来说,target属性是一个非常方便、美观的属性,同时还可以增强用户体验。不过要注意,对于IE和低版本的Safari浏览器来说,target属性不是很可靠,需要考虑兼容性问题。